The Heat-Powered Makeover
Here's the inside scoop on how this eco-friendly material is made:
The Big Dry (and Steam Bath): First, raw timber steps into a special kiln. Temperatures quickly climb to around 130°C (266°F). This isn't just about drying; steam is introduced to keep the wood happy and prevent any cracking under the rising heat.
The Extreme Heat Treatment: This is where the magic truly happens! The temperature rockets up to an intense 185-220°C (365-428°F). Crucially, this happens in an oxygen-free environment—think of it as a super-hot sauna for wood that prevents it from burning. This extreme heat fundamentally changes the wood's internal structure, breaking down the natural sugars that insects and decay love to munch on. As a bonus, it gives the wood a beautiful, consistent dark tone all the way through.
The Cool Down and Rebalance: After its fiery transformation, the wood is gently cooled down and re-misted with a touch of moisture (around 4-7%). This final step helps the wood relax, releasing any internal stress and ensuring it's perfectly stable and ready for its new life.
From start to finish, the whole process can take anywhere from a day to several, depending on the wood species and desired properties. But the wait is worth it for a product that's not only sustainable and chemical-free but also exceptionally tough, especially for outdoor projects.
